Terrible knocking noise under dash when AC set to extreme LO position. I took the dash apart, and found that the air mix motor and gears were slipping, causing the knock. I bought a new motor for $60, and replaced it...at which point I also adjusted the cable. It's fixed now. Knowing now that I could actually adjust it, I probably didn't need the motor, just an adjustment (I have a service manual).
